I was just curious being new to having cichlids, whats the common diseases they get, and what type of treatment is best to stock for them, all i have is 5 labido's and thats all il be getting, but i like to stock stuff just incase of emergencies..

Any help would be good thanks :)
 
Well, when I had insufficient filtration mine used to get internal parasites a lot and the very last time they got Ick. All where easily cleared by the best treatment I have found; Jungle Labs Parasite Clear and Ick Clear. I stock up on Parasite clear just in case and works fantastic.
 
5teady, personally i cant remember ever having a disease problem with cichlids, its no where near as common as livebearers getting sick (in my experience), i think i had a Convict with fungus thats it. Never had any sign of disease in my malawi tank

BUT.... i have lots of different fish, and anyway, here's my advised list of what to stock (others will have their own views obviously)

Bog Standard recommendations, covers a lot of different common problems
Protozin
Melafix
Pimafix
Internal Parasite specific meds (i used to use Flubenzole, not sure if its spelt right, now i think Wormer Plus is the one)

Added reasurance if you can afford it (i recommend this and i keep it myself on top of the above list)
Myxazin

I also have used Interpet medications in the past and found them okay

ALso, being a livebearer keeper i suggest a supply of dishwasher salt (seriously)

EDIT: i am not completely sold on the effectiveness of Melafix and Pimafix but you could say that about almost any meds, but i like what i hear and read about it, and i have used it in the past with no problems and its "helped", i just have never had to rely on it as a first line action against disease, its a bit more "first aid" i think, very good for wounds and a very safe meds by all accounts for your fish and tanks (from what i hear), too expensive in my view!!!!
